Description

The Schmidt-Cassegrain optical system combines a long focal length with a compact optical tube assembly (OTA), making it lightweight and easy to transport. Light first passes through an aspherically figured Schmidt corrector plate, which directs it onto a spherical primary mirror. The light is then reflected to a secondary mirror and redirected through a central hole in the primary mirror to the focuser at the bottom of the OTA. This closed system prevents air turbulence that could degrade image quality and protects the optics from dust. The Schmidt corrector plate is multi-coated, ensuring bright, high-contrast images with minimal stray light reflections.

This telescope produces sharp, high-contrast images, making it ideal for planetary observation. The Schmidt-Cassegrain design is versatile and suitable for both visual observation and astrophotography, with a wide range of optional accessories available. It can also be used for occasional terrestrial observations, such as birdwatching at close range. With an aperture ratio of f/10, this telescope is particularly well-suited for astrophotography.

The primary mirror focusing mechanism provides a large range of focus adjustments, allowing compatibility with virtually any common accessory. To minimize "mirror shift," two pre-loaded ball bearings are used in the focusing mechanism. High-quality materials such as CNC-milled aluminum components, cast steel, and stainless steel ensure durability while keeping weight low, eliminating the need for heavy mounts often required by other designs.

Specifications

Optics:

  • Type: Reflector (Schmidt-Cassegrain)

  • Aperture: 235mm

  • Focal Length: 2350mm (f/10)

  • Resolving Capacity: 0.49 arcseconds

  • Limiting Magnitude: 13.7 mag

  • Light Gathering Power: 1130x compared to the human eye

  • Maximum Useful Magnification: 470x

  • Tube Length: 559mm; Construction: Full tube; Weight: 9.4kg

  • Coating: StarBright XLT

Reflector Details:

  • Secondary Mirror Diameter: 85.1mm

  • Secondary Mirror Obstruction: 36%

Focuser:

  • Type: SC thread with 2" eyepiece connection

Mount:

  • Type: OTA only (no mount included)

Recommended Use

This telescope is designed for advanced users and observatories due to its high-quality optics and compatibility with astrophotography equipment but is not recommended for beginners. It excels in lunar/planetary observation, deep-sky exploration of nebulae and galaxies, and astrophotography but is not suitable for solar observation unless used with an appropriate solar filter.
